The Delhi High Court today ordered the police to register criminal cases against those defacing public places and properties and also asked the Chief Secretary to prepare a blueprint to curb the menace.

A Division Bench headed by Acting Chief Justice Vijender Jain passed the directions on a PIL which complained that public places and properties continued to be defaced by political parties, organisations and advertisers despite several earlier directives from the court against such practices.
